Financial Health: Tips for Managing Cash Flow and Expenses

Financial health is an essential aspect of our lives that can greatly impact our overall well-being. It is crucial to have a good understanding of how to manage cash flow and expenses in order to achieve financial stability and security. In this article, we will discuss some tips for managing cash flow and expenses that can help improve your financial health.

1. Create a Budget

The first step in managing cash flow and expenses is to create a budget. A budget is a plan that outlines how much money you have coming in and how much you have going out. By creating a budget, you can track your expenses and ensure that you are living within your means. Make sure to include all sources of income and all expenses in your budget, including fixed expenses like rent or mortgage payments and variable expenses like groceries and entertainment.

2. Track Your Expenses

Once you have created a budget, it is important to track your expenses to ensure that you are staying on track. Use a budgeting app or spreadsheet to keep track of your expenses and compare them to your budget. This will help you identify areas where you may be overspending and make adjustments as needed.

3. Reduce Your Expenses

One way to improve your financial health is to reduce your expenses. Look for areas where you can cut back, such as dining out less frequently, cancelling unused subscriptions, or shopping for cheaper alternatives. By reducing your expenses, you can free up more money to put towards savings or paying off debt.

4. Build an Emergency Fund

Having an emergency fund is essential for financial health. An emergency fund is a savings account that is specifically earmarked for unexpected expenses, such as medical bills or car repairs. Aim to save at least three to six months’ worth of living expenses in your emergency fund to provide a financial safety net in case of emergencies.

5. Automate Your Savings

To make saving easier, consider automating your savings. Set up automatic transfers from your checking account to your savings account on a regular basis, such as every payday. This will help you save consistently and ensure that you are building up your savings over time.

6. Pay Off Debt

Paying off debt is another important aspect of improving your financial health. Focus on paying off high-interest debt first, such as credit card debt, to save money on interest charges. Consider using the debt snowball or debt avalanche methods to prioritize and pay off your debts effectively.

7. Plan for Your Future

Finally, it is important to plan for your future financial goals. Whether you are saving for a house, planning for retirement, or funding your children’s education, having clear financial goals can help you stay motivated and focused on managing your cash flow and expenses effectively.

FAQs

1. How much should I save for emergencies?

It is recommended to save at least three to six months’ worth of living expenses in your emergency fund. However, the amount you should save may vary depending on your individual circumstances, such as your job security or health insurance coverage.

2. How can I reduce my expenses?

There are many ways to reduce your expenses, such as cutting back on dining out, cancelling unused subscriptions, or shopping for cheaper alternatives. Track your expenses and identify areas where you can cut back to free up more money for savings or debt repayment.

3. Should I focus on saving or paying off debt first?

Both saving and paying off debt are important for financial health. However, if you have high-interest debt, it may be beneficial to prioritize paying off debt first to save money on interest charges. Once your high-interest debt is paid off, you can focus on building up your savings.

In conclusion, managing cash flow and expenses is crucial for achieving financial health. By creating a budget, tracking your expenses, reducing your expenses, building an emergency fund, automating your savings, paying off debt, and planning for your future, you can improve your financial well-being and achieve your financial goals. Remember to regularly review and adjust your budget as needed to stay on track with your financial goals.
